
Jellystone Park™ Campground at Shangri-La in Milton, Pennsylvania has been recognized with the Entrepreneur of the Year Award by the Jellystone Park franchise system. The award recognizes Campgrounds that show a strong growth in business over the prior year.
Nestled in central Pennsylvania’s Susquehanna Valley at the foot of the Montour Ridge, Jellystone Park at Shangri-La is well-known for its family-friendly environment and its Halloween events, especially the popular Trail of Terror. Guests will find accommodations ranging from rustic tent sites to full-hookup RV pads and a full selection of Bunk, Deluxe, Super Deluxe and Lakefront cabins. Onsite amenities include a sparkling heated pool with a wading pool and cafe; a playground with a castle, Victorian playhouse, ship and train; Frisbee golf; a fully-stocked catch-and-release lake; hiking and nature trails; basketball; volleyball and more.
“We are thrilled to win this award and believe it’s testimony from all our loyal customers that we are giving them what they want in their vacation experience. We have had great continuity in our staff, who are always striving to improve our guests camping experience each year,” said campground owner Bruce Bryant. “We’ve also been very fortunate in a less-than-stellar economy to increase our guests’ length of stays and the frequency of their visits, which keeps our revenue growing.”
Themed weekends will provide additional family fun beginning April 8-10, with a different theme every weekend all summer long. Kids and adults alike will enjoy events like Chocolate Frenzy Weekend (May 20-22); Mardi Gras Weekend (June 3-5); Wild West Weekend (July 29-31); and Murder Mystery Weekend (August 12-14.)
The Jellystone Park Campground at Shangri-La is located at 670 Hidden Paradise Road in Milton and is open year-round. Find more information and reservations visit jellystoneshangri-la.com or call 888.386.9644.

Everyone’s favorite pic-a-nic basket-stealing bear comes to life in this live-action/CG-animated adventure starring Dan Aykroyd as the voice of Jellystone Park’s famed troublemaker Yogi Bear and Justin Timberlake as the voice of Yogi’s faithful pal Boo Boo. Jellystone has been losing business, so conniving Mayor Brown has decided to shut it down and sell the land. Faced with the loss of his home, Yogi must prove he really is “smarter than the average bear” as he and Boo Boo join forces with Ranger Smith to find a way to save the park from closing forever. Geocaching (pronounced geo-cashing) is an activity that combines technology and the great outdoors. It is a modern day treasure hunting experience; a game of hide and seek. Anyone can become a geocacher at anytime.
